Problem

Conventional rectangular-bottomed packaging bags with isosceles right triangle pockets often fail to maintain their designed shape, leading to distorted open states and compromised self-standing properties and external appearance quality due to issues with side seal protrusions.

Innovation Solution

The packaging bag features a design with a rectangular bottom, inclined joining portions, and fixed sealing portions that form an isosceles right triangle shape, improving shape retention and self-standing capabilities by ensuring the side joining portions are integrated and sealed effectively.

Solution Approach 1:

The patent extracts the side seal from the overlapping region between the bottom gusset and side portion gusset. By positioning the side seal at the end edge of the side portion gusset rather than at the overlapping portion, the design eliminates the interference between the seal and gusset formation, allowing the isosceles right triangle pocket to maintain its precise geometric shape while still enabling the bag to stand upright.

A rectangular-bottomed packaging bag (1) is a rectangular-bottomed packaging bag formed by folding a sheet material member and includes a rectangular shaped bottom (2) a front (3) and a rear (4) rising from two facing sides of the bottom (2), and a pair of sides (5) connecting the front (3) and the rear (4). The pair of sides (5) each include a first region (31) positioned on the front (3) side, a second region (32) positioned on the rear (4) side, a side joining portion (33) joining the first region (31) and the second region (32), and an inclined joining portion (34) inclined to the bottom (2) side from the side joining portion (33) toward one of the front (3) and the rear (4) and joining the sheet material member of the first region (31) and the second region (32) overlapping each other in a direction of thickness.
